This commit is contained in:
parent
43b95f7eed
commit
a28da6f18c
|
|
@ -18,6 +18,10 @@
|
|||
<el-button size="mini" type="primary" @click="onHandleQuery">
|
||||
查询
|
||||
</el-button>
|
||||
|
||||
<el-button size="mini" type="primary" @click="onHandleReset">
|
||||
重置
|
||||
</el-button>
|
||||
<el-button
|
||||
size="mini"
|
||||
type="primary"
|
||||
|
|
@ -28,7 +32,7 @@
|
|||
</el-form-item>
|
||||
</el-form>
|
||||
|
||||
<el-table border :data="projectList">
|
||||
<el-table border :data="projectProgressList">
|
||||
<el-table-column
|
||||
align="center"
|
||||
:key="column.prop"
|
||||
|
|
@ -59,6 +63,13 @@
|
|||
</el-table-column>
|
||||
</el-table>
|
||||
|
||||
<pagination
|
||||
:total="total"
|
||||
@pagination="getProjectProgressList"
|
||||
:page.sync="queryParams.pageNum"
|
||||
:limit.sync="queryParams.pageSize"
|
||||
/>
|
||||
|
||||
<el-dialog
|
||||
append-to-body
|
||||
width="40%"
|
||||
|
|
@ -96,15 +107,7 @@ export default {
|
|||
data() {
|
||||
return {
|
||||
total: 0,
|
||||
projectList: [
|
||||
{
|
||||
projectName: '工程类型',
|
||||
projectName: '工程结构划分',
|
||||
projectName: '总验收项',
|
||||
projectName: '已验收项',
|
||||
projectName: '已验收表数量',
|
||||
},
|
||||
],
|
||||
projectProgressList: [],
|
||||
addAndEditDialogVisible: false,
|
||||
addAndEditDialogTitle: '',
|
||||
tableColumns: [
|
||||
|
|
@ -143,14 +146,26 @@ export default {
|
|||
|
||||
methods: {
|
||||
onHandleQuery() {
|
||||
this.getProjectList()
|
||||
this.getProjectProgressList()
|
||||
},
|
||||
onHandleReset() {
|
||||
this.queryParams = {
|
||||
pageNum: 1,
|
||||
pageSize: 10,
|
||||
keyWord: '',
|
||||
}
|
||||
this.getProjectProgressList()
|
||||
},
|
||||
onHandleAddProject() {
|
||||
this.addAndEditDialogVisible = true
|
||||
this.addAndEditDialogTitle = '新增'
|
||||
},
|
||||
// 获取工程质量列表
|
||||
getProjectList() {},
|
||||
// 获取施工进度列表
|
||||
async getProjectProgressList() {
|
||||
const res = await getProjectProgressListAPI(this.queryParams)
|
||||
this.projectProgressList = res.rows
|
||||
this.total = res.total
|
||||
},
|
||||
|
||||
// 新增工程质量
|
||||
addProjectQuality() {},
|
||||
|
|
|
|||
|
|
@ -186,6 +186,7 @@ export default {
|
|||
// 删除人脸照片
|
||||
onDeleteFaceImg() {
|
||||
this.Base64PhotoUrl = null
|
||||
this.addAndEditForm.fileList = []
|
||||
},
|
||||
},
|
||||
|
||||
|
|
|
|||
Loading…
Reference in New Issue